Drainage of Minor Salivary Gland, Open Approach, Diagnostic
0C9J0ZX is the ICD-10-PCS procedure code for Drainage of Minor Salivary Gland, Open Approach, Diagnostic. It belongs to PCS table 0C9, part of Section 0 (Medical and Surgical). The procedure targets the Mouth and Throat body system. Its root operation is Drainage. The approach used is Open.

Clinical Definitions
Taking or letting out fluids and/or gases from a body part
The qualifier DIAGNOSTIC is used to identify drainage procedures that are biopsies
Includes: Thoracentesis, incision and drainage
Cutting through the skin or mucous membrane and any other body layers necessary to expose the site of the procedure
